Blanton's was the first ever Single Barrel Bourbon in the world, and it set the standards for others to follow. This fantastic product was named after the late Colonel Albert Bacon Blanton (1881-1959), who managed the largest distillery of its day. It was during that time that he created a very special and limited supply of bourbon, which he hand-picked and stored in what now is known as the famous Warehouse H. Blanton's Original Single Barrel Bourbon is aged in one new American oak barrel for at least 8 years, unlike most others, never blended with any other bourbon.

The brand's history

Blanton's was the first single barrel bourbon. It was released in 1984. It was named after Colonel Albert Bacon Blanton, who in 1901 at the age of twenty became superintendent of the distillery. It was reportedly a labor of love for Blanton who led this as the only working distillery in Kentucky during Prohibition (1920 to 1933) and had the distillery back and running within 24 hours of the floodwaters subsiding following the great flood of 1937. Bourbon

Named after the very large county in Kentucky where it was distilled exclusively in the late 1700's, Bourbon is the most famous of all American Whiskies. Today, Bourbon County has been subdivided into many smaller counties that continue to produce 95% of all Bourbon. However, not all American whiskies are Bourbons. To be labeled as Bourbon the whiskey must:

  • Contain natural grains of which at least 51% must be corn
  • Be distilled at less than 160 proof, or 80% alcohol
  • Be aged in charred, new oak barrels
  • Be aged at least 2 years to become a “straight” Bourbon whiskey
  • The spirit must go into the barrel at no more than 125 proof
  • Nothing can be done to alter the flavor or color in any way, from the time it is distilled through bottling. Only water can be added to adjust to barrel and bottling strengths.
